It's to a point though now that it's just not very enjoyable because the mods are indeed not difficult to understand how they work.
Besides stamina and power there is the ability to use the 'magnetic' effect and the invisible wall effect to change the scoring of the fight. So punches won't hit and register for the other player and that's mostly how "win all rounds" is done. Besides just slowing down with stamina drain, there is a slowdown of punches when you are close to the opponent. So you will likely get baited into being aggressive and then punished if you try to string even two punches together. The only way to counter that is simply to pot shot and just run the second you score a punch and not get greedy.

The first year of the game, the achievement of "knockout a CPU on pro or higher difficulty in under 60 seconds" stayed at the rarest achievement at about 0.03%. Obviously there were cheaters for the first year of the game but it is a good indicator of mods being used to get that achievement. It was the one achievement i couldn't get until RNG just gave me the one hitter knockout that occurs in the first 60 seconds. If you crank up the damage the CPU can get up which takes like 30 seconds each time so it was just an RNG achievement. It's now at 2.4% but it was .03% a year ago. That's a giant increase and it outpaced the get up 5 times and win which is now the rarest. We do have a major power bump from Feburary which also legitly makes it easier to proc that achievement but it's the one most difficult achievement to get unless you use a mod for a 1 punch KO.
